A Randomized Controlled Trial on Smoking Cessation and Adherence Intervention on Patients With Erectile Dysfunction

NCT00563511 · Status: COMPLETED · Phase: NA · Type: INTERVENTIONAL · Enrollment: 1210

Last updated 2011-06-16

No results posted yet for this study

Summary

The purpose of this proposed RCT is to test (a) the effectiveness of smoking cessation intervention (counseling and NRT) among patients with ED; and (b) the effectiveness of adherence intervention (ADIN) to increase adherence to NRT use in order to increase quit rate.
